Agence web » Actualités du digital » L’outil d’information système Linux inxi –

L’outil d’information système Linux inxi –

Shutterstock / blancMocca

inxi, l’outil d’information système gratuit et open source basé sur la ligne de commande, peut vous fournir une pléthore d’informations matérielles et logicielles, dans un format de sortie modulaire et efficace. Idéal pour les utilisateurs finaux et les ingénieurs DevOps, support ou QA.

Quel est Inxi ?

le Inxi manuel définit inxi comme un «script d’information système en ligne de commande pour la console et l’IRC». Très efficace (rapide), détaillé et modulaire, inxi vous fournit des détails sur toute zone de votre ordinateur que vous souhaitez inspecter ou explorer.

Cela peut être d’un grand intérêt pour les utilisateurs qui viennent d’acheter du nouveau matériel (ou un tout nouveau système) et qui souhaitent explorer comment le système d’exploitation voit le matériel. Les ingénieurs DevOps peuvent également être intéressés à utiliser Inxi lors de la gestion de serveurs distants dans le cloud, pour explorer leurs capacités et voir si le matériel qu’ils ont payé est réellement présent.

Les ingénieurs du support peuvent trouver l’outil utile pour déboguer un problème particulier, et les ingénieurs QA (ou performances) peuvent utiliser Inxi pour s’assurer que leur serveur est réglé pour des performances de test et / ou de mesure maximales.

On pourrait également capturer la sortie de Inxi à partir d’un script et utilisez-le pour prendre des décisions intelligentes basées sur le système, comme installer ou non un logiciel en fonction des capacités du processeur.

Avant de commencer à explorer quelles informations Inxi peut nous fournir, nous devons l’installer.

Installation Inxi

À installer Inxi sur votre distribution Linux basée sur Debian / Apt (comme Ubuntu et Mint), exécutez la commande suivante dans votre terminal:

sudo apt install inxi

À installer Inxi sur votre distribution Linux basée sur RedHat / Yum (comme RedHat et Fedora), exécutez la commande suivante dans votre terminal:

sudo yum install inxi

le Inxi project a également une page dédiée inxi GitHub avec des instructions détaillées sur la façon d’obtenir la dernière version de développement si vous souhaitez l’utiliser à la place.

Explorons ensuite deux des principaux domaines d’importance dans tout système: le processeur et la mémoire.

Inxi Informations sur le processeur

Si vous venez d’acheter un nouveau processeur et souhaitez connaître la vitesse de votre nouveau processeur, vous pouvez utiliser Inxi comme un excellent point de départ pour vous assurer que votre système d’exploitation reconnaît correctement le processeur et ses fonctionnalités:

inxi -C affichera les informations CPU les plus pertinentes:

informations sur le processeur inxi

Nous pouvons également obtenir un aperçu du processeur encore plus détaillé en ajoutant quelques options supplémentaires:

inxi -CfxCa affichera un aperçu complet de toutes les informations sur le processeur, y compris des informations sur les vulnérabilités du processeur (en abrégé ici):

inxi informations détaillées sur le processeur

Inxi Informations sur la mémoire

Un simple inxi -m nous fournira quelques informations sur la mémoire:

informations de mémoire inxi et exigence sudo

Cependant, nous notons un ‘permissions: Impossible d’exécuter dmidecode. Privilèges root requis. ‘ message, qui peut facilement être surmonté en exécutant sudo inxi -m (c’est-à-dire en tant que root):

inxi informations de mémoire complètes en utilisant sudo

Autre Inxi Les informations peuvent fournir

Outre des informations détaillées sur le processeur et la mémoire, Inxi peut fournir des informations détaillées sur les graphiques, les lecteurs, le RAID et les partitions, les périphériques USB, les capteurs, les référentiels de logiciels, les processus, le système, la machine, les slots PCI, l’audio, la mise en réseau et plus encore.

Si vous souhaitez voir un résumé semi-complet de toutes les informations sur votre système, exécutez inxi -F. Pour une sortie encore plus détaillée et détaillée, vous pouvez utiliser inxi -v8.

Cela ne vaut rien ici, vous obtenez plus de détails et de sortie si vous préfixez votre commande avec sudo et donc l’exécuter en tant qu’utilisateur root. L’aperçu le plus détaillé et détaillé peut ainsi être obtenu en utilisant sudo inxi -v8.

Pour la plupart des modules génériques (comme C pour CPU, m pour la mémoire, et pour le disque), on peut en ajouter jusqu’à trois x caractères sur la ligne de commande ou utilisez --extra avec le nombre 1 à 3 pour générer une sortie plus détaillée pour ce module.

Par exemple, regardons inxi -C contre inxi -C --extra 3:

Informations CPU inxi et informations CPU supplémentaires

Conseil: pour voir toutes les abréviations de modules possibles, tapez simplement man inxiet examinez la liste fournie.

La météo – Vraiment?

Vraiment. Inxi découvrira même, sans aucune configuration particulière, la météo pour vous:

Informations météorologiques fournies par Inxi

Emballer

Dans cet article, nous avons exploré Inxi, un outil de reporting des informations système polyvalent et modulaire qui peut aider une grande variété de personnes, pour un large éventail de tâches liées à l’administration système, au support, aux tests et aux mesures de performance. Même quand tout est dit et fait, Inxi va encore plus loin en vous fournissant la météo.

Lors de nos tests, l’outil s’est également révélé ultra stable et n’a pas mal fonctionné ni ne s’est écrasé. Merci aux informations Inxi fourni pendant les tests, une faille de sécurité dans le microcode du processeur a été identifiée et un correctif de microcode a été installé pour atténuer le problème. le inxi -CfxCa La commande décrite ci-dessus peut vous aider à vérifier si votre CPU est également vulnérable.

Prendre plaisir!

★★★★★